Child GPS

Now that Global Positioning Systems (GPS) are available to all, they can be used for more than tracking transportation shipments or finding your way around town in a rental car.  One new application for this technology is the child GPS locater.

 

Rather than using the current satellite systems, a new type of GPS called AGPS (or Assisted Global Positioning Systems) uses local cellular towers to triangulate a location. A standard GPS unit requires the device to locate a space satellite and then determine the exact location of the device. This process could take a few minutes to acquire the needed information as it searches for the satellite location. AGPS acquires a location using cellular towers which are always connected to satellites orbiting in space. When you use Assisted GPS, the GPS Tracker pulls location data from the local cellular towers that are also receiving that information from satellites in space. It takes AGPS a few seconds to pull data from the cellular satellites to determine GPS Location unlike the straight GPS.  Since this information is stored in the Cellular Towers, your device’s location is calculated and transmitted faster, less processing power is required, and you can receive a GPS location whether you are indoors or out. This enables you to pick up a signal while inside a building.

As parents everywhere are concerned about the safety of their children, the use of this technology as a child GPS system for keeping track of their whereabouts is becoming more prevalent.  There are several different types of products that use this child GPS system for tracking.  On such device is placed inside the clothing, another is clipped on the child’s belt.  Yet another works just like the Dick Tracy wrist watch and is activated only when the child is wearing it. Some of these devices are small enough to fit inside the lining of clothing. 

Another new application of the cell phone is to keep track of your children using the location software in the phone. One such service lets you know where your children are in real time. You can set up and manage “child zones” to designate areas where you’d like to receive notification when they enter or leave the area. You can locate phones with your PC or using your mobile device.

Just recently Google launched Street View which will display the location of the cell phone device on Google Maps. Many cell phone providers are adding this type of child locator as and added service to the basic subscription plan.

There are other child location devices which us RF technology rather than GPS.  This is a homing device that can lead a parent to tagged items.  This is a directional device that does not point out the exact location.  Instead the device “homes in” on the target and points in the direction of the transmitter. This device is especially helpful to parents with smaller children for use in parks and playgrounds as kids will wander off from parents as they are exploring their surroundings.

Child’s GPS wristwatch

A company called Lok8u has created a GPS Child Locator device called num8 (new mate) which attaches securely to a child’s wrist. It contains an embedded GPS and cellular transeiver which broadcasts the child’s location.
